Output 8500c129edb1761782b4c452f317453848f9766c8a1027c5e87e1856dac7e219:12

value
2995000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f22bb7d621e57db01c12a76313ec593cee7496 OP_EQUAL
address
MG6kUpiLUQJYqexZ7CptTNkLfJMSraGCHE
transaction
8500c129edb1761782b4c452f317453848f9766c8a1027c5e87e1856dac7e219
spent
true